Vortex doesn't seem to think I have Skyrim SE on my PC, it's not showing up in Managed, Discovered or Supported.

It's not been hidden, and the game files are all in the same drive as my other games (which Vortex can find)

 

I'm using the most recent version of Vortex.

 

I've looked everywhere but I can't find a solution.

 

I would be grateful for any help.

Could you click this button to show hidden games and see if it appears:

wzUsCuo.jpg

 

If that doesn't work, turn on Advanced Mode in Vortex settings and under "Extensions" (above downloads and profiles) look for an entry called "Game - Skyrim Special Edition" and ensure it's enabled.

 

It's not really possible for that to be missing, but if it is, the final suggestion I have is to reinstall the latest version of Vortex.
